Buying copyright Cards in the UK: Buyer Beware
The temptation to obtain a fake identification ID in the UK can be significant, but potential buyers should be highly aware of the severe legal ramifications. These items are commonly marketed as novelties, but possessing or presenting one with the aim to fool can lead to prosecution under the Forgery and Public Records Act. Even a seemingly harmless gag involving a copyright ID can attract a heavy fine and a copyright. Remember, the legislation treats these reproductions with the identical importance as genuine false documents; therefore, consider the dangers before considering to get one.
